Cuttack: The Council of Higher Secondary Examination (CHSE) on Friday announced the complete schedule of Plus II examination 2024, which will begin on February 16 and continue till March 20.
The examination schedule has been released for Arts, Science, Commerce including Distant Education (DE), Correspondence Course and Vocation Steams.
The exams will be conducted from 10 am onwards under CCTV surveillance. Candidates are advised to enter the examination centre 30 minutes before the commencement of the examination in a sitting, and enter the examination room/hall before 15 minutes of examination to occupy their seats allotted to them.
The practical exams are set to begin from January 2. The result of the examination is likely to be announced in April last week or May first week.
